+MMSHeadingExtensions {iso(1) identified-organization(3) nato(26) stanags(0)
+ mmhs(4406) object-identifiers(0) module(0) heading-extensions(6)} DEFINITIONS
+IMPLICIT TAGS ::=
+BEGIN
+
+-- Prologue
+-- Exports Everything
+IMPORTS
+ -- IPMS information objects
+ IPMS-EXTENSION, ORDescriptor
+ --=
+ FROM IPMSInformationObjects {joint-iso-ccitt mhs-motis(6) ipms(1)
+ modules(0) information-objects(2)}
+ -- MMS upper bounds
+ lb-military-sic, ub-military-number-of-sics, ub-military-sic
+ --=
+ FROM MMSUpperBounds {iso(1) identified-organization(3) nato(26) stanags(0)
+ mmhs(4406) object-identifiers(0) module(0) upper-bounds(0)}
+ -- MMS object identifiers
+ id-nato-mmhs-mm-acp127-message-identifier,
+ id-nato-mmhs-mm-address-list-indicator, id-nato-mmhs-mm-codress-message,
+ id-nato-mmhs-mm-copy-precedence, id-nato-mmhs-mm-distribution-codes,
+ id-nato-mmhs-mm-exempted-address,
+ id-nato-mmhs-mm-extended-authorisation-info,
+ id-nato-mmhs-mm-handling-instructions, id-nato-mmhs-mm-information-labels,
+ id-nato-mmhs-mm-message-instructions, id-nato-mmhs-mm-message-type,
+ id-nato-mmhs-mm-originator-reference, id-nato-mmhs-mm-originator-plad,
+ id-nato-mmhs-mm-other-recipients-indicator,
+ id-nato-mmhs-mm-pilot-forwarding-info, id-nato-mmhs-mm-primary-precedence
+ --=
+ FROM MMSObjectIdentifiers {iso(1) identified-organization(3) nato(26)
+ stanags(0) mmhs(4406) object-identifiers(0)}
+ -- MTS abstract service
+ --Message--SecurityLabel
+ --=
+ FROM MTSAbstractService {joint-iso-ccitt mhs-motis(6) mts(3) modules(0)
+ mts-abstract-service(1)};
+
+-- exempted address
+--exempted-address IPMS-EXTENSION ::= {
+-- VALUE SEQUENCE OF ExemptedAddress
+-- IDENTIFIED BY id-nato-mmhs-mm-exempted-address}
+
+ExemptedAddressSeq ::= SEQUENCE OF ExemptedAddress
+
+ExemptedAddress ::= ORDescriptor
+
+-- extended authorisation information
+--extended-authorisation-info IPMS-EXTENSION ::= {
+-- VALUE ExtendedAuthorisationInfo
+-- IDENTIFIED BY id-nato-mmhs-mm-extended-authorisation-info}
+
+ExtendedAuthorisationInfo ::= UTCTime
+
+-- UTCTime as defined in 8.5.4 of ITU-T X.411
+-- Distribution codes
+-- will carry subject indicator codes and leave room for expansion.
+--distribution-codes IPMS-EXTENSION ::= {
+-- VALUE DistributionCodes
+-- IDENTIFIED BY id-nato-mmhs-mm-distribution-codes}
+
+DistributionCodes ::= SET {
+ sics
+ [0] SEQUENCE SIZE (1..ub-military-number-of-sics) OF Sic OPTIONAL,
+ dist-Extensions [1] SEQUENCE OF DistributionExtensionField OPTIONAL}
+
+Sic ::= PrintableString(SIZE (lb-military-sic..ub-military-sic))
+
+DistributionExtensionField ::= INSTANCE OF TYPE-IDENTIFIER
+--DistributionExtensionField ::= SEQUENCE {
+-- dist-type OBJECT IDENTIFIER,
+-- dist-value ANY DEFINED BY dist-type }
+
+-- Handling instructions
+--handling-instructions IPMS-EXTENSION ::= {
+-- VALUE HandlingInstructions
+-- IDENTIFIED BY id-nato-mmhs-mm-handling-instructions}
+
+HandlingInstructions ::= SEQUENCE OF MilitaryString
+
+MilitaryString ::= PrintableString(SIZE (1..ub-military-string))
+
+-- Message instructions
+-- will carry operating signals
+--message-instructions IPMS-EXTENSION ::= {
+-- VALUE MessageInstructions
+-- IDENTIFIED BY id-nato-mmhs-mm-message-instructions}
+
+MessageInstructions ::= SEQUENCE OF MilitaryString
+
+-- Codress message
+-- Needed for transition or as long as codress messages need to be carried.
+--codress-message IPMS-EXTENSION ::= {
+-- VALUE CodressMessage
+-- IDENTIFIED BY id-nato-mmhs-mm-codress-message}
+
+CodressMessage ::= INTEGER
+
+-- Originator reference
+-- only used if a user designated identifier string becomes important.
+--originator-reference IPMS-EXTENSION ::= {
+-- VALUE OriginatorReference
+-- IDENTIFIED BY id-nato-mmhs-mm-originator-reference}
+
+OriginatorReference ::= MilitaryString
+
+-- we have expanded MMHSPrecedence to PrimaryPrecedence and CopyPrecedence to
+-- all rules to be written to highlight high priority messages.
+MMHSPrecedence ::= INTEGER {
+ deferred(0), routine(1), priority(2), immediate(3), flash(4), override(5)
+ -- these are used by some National systems XXX need to verify
+ , ecp(16), critic(17), override(18)
+}
+
+-- Primary reference
+--primary-precedence IPMS-EXTENSION ::= {
+-- VALUE MMHSPrecedence
+-- IDENTIFIED BY id-nato-mmhs-mm-primary-precedence}
+
+PrimaryPrecedence ::= INTEGER {
+ deferred(0), routine(1), priority(2), immediate(3), flash(4), override(5)
+ -- these are used by some National systems XXX need to verify
+ , ecp(16), critic(17), override(18)
+}
+
+-- Note: Values 0 to 15 are reserved for NATO defined precedence levels.
+-- Values 16 to 31 are reserved for national user.
+-- Copy precedence
+--copy-precedence IPMS-EXTENSION ::= {
+-- VALUE MMHSPrecedence
+-- IDENTIFIED BY id-nato-mmhs-mm-copy-precedence}
+
+CopyPrecedence ::= INTEGER {
+ deferred(0), routine(1), priority(2), immediate(3), flash(4), override(5)
+ -- these are used by some National systems XXX need to verify
+ , ecp(16), critic(17), override(18)
+}
+
+-- Message type
+--message-type IPMS-EXTENSION ::= {
+-- VALUE MessageType
+-- IDENTIFIED BY id-nato-mmhs-mm-message-type}
+
+MessageType ::= SET {
+ type [0] TypeMessage,
+ identifier [1] MessageIdentifier OPTIONAL}
+
+TypeMessage ::= INTEGER {exercise(0), operation(1), project(2), drill(3)}
+
+-- Note: Values 0 to 127 are reserved for NATO defined Message Type
+-- identifiers. Values above 128 to 255 are not defined by NATO and may
+-- be used nationally or bilaterally.
+MessageIdentifier ::=
+ MilitaryString
+
+-- Address list indicator
+--address-list-indicator IPMS-EXTENSION ::= {
+-- VALUE SEQUENCE OF AddressListDesignator
+-- IDENTIFIED BY id-nato-mmhs-mm-address-list-indicator}
+
+AddressListDesignatorSeq ::= SEQUENCE OF AddressListDesignator
+
+AddressListDesignator ::= SET {
+ type [0] INTEGER {primaryAddressList(0), copyAddressList(1)},
+ listName [1] ORDescriptor,
+ notificationRequest [2] AddressListRequest OPTIONAL,
+ replyRequest [3] AddressListRequest OPTIONAL}
+
+AddressListRequest ::= INTEGER {action(0), info(1), both(2)}
+
+-- Other recipients indicator
+--other-recipients-indicator IPMS-EXTENSION ::= {
+-- VALUE SEQUENCE OF OtherRecipientDesignator
+-- IDENTIFIED BY id-nato-mmhs-mm-other-recipients-indicator}
+
+OtherRecipientDesignatorSeq ::= SEQUENCE OF OtherRecipientDesignator
+
+OtherRecipientDesignator ::= SET {
+ type [0] INTEGER {primary(0), copy(1)},
+ designator [1] MilitaryString}
+
+-- pilot forwarding information
+--pilot-forwarding-info IPMS-EXTENSION ::= {
+-- VALUE SEQUENCE OF PilotInformation
+-- IDENTIFIED BY id-nato-mmhs-mm-pilot-forwarding-info}
+
+PilotInformationSeq ::= SEQUENCE OF PilotInformation
+
+PilotInformation ::= SEQUENCE {
+ pilotPrecedence [0] MMHSPrecedence OPTIONAL,
+ -- Note: Values 0 to 15 are reserved for NATO defined precedence levels.
+ -- Values 16 to 31 are reserved for national use.
+ pilotRecipient [1] SEQUENCE OF ORDescriptor OPTIONAL,
+ pilotSecurity [2] --Message--SecurityLabel OPTIONAL,
+ pilotHandling [3] SEQUENCE OF MilitaryString OPTIONAL}
+
+-- Acp127 message identifier
+-- a string to store routing indicator, station serial number and julian file
+-- time seperated by spaces.
+--acp127-message-identifier IPMS-EXTENSION ::= {
+-- VALUE Acp127MessageIdentifier
+-- IDENTIFIED BY id-nato-mmhs-mm-acp127-message-identifier}
+
+Acp127MessageIdentifier ::= MilitaryString
+
+-- Originator PLAD
+--originator-plad IPMS-EXTENSION ::= {
+-- VALUE OriginatorPlad
+-- IDENTIFIED BY id-nato-mmhs-mm-originator-plad}
+
+OriginatorPlad ::= MilitaryString
+
+-- Information label
+--security-information-labels IPMS-EXTENSION ::= {
+-- VALUE SecurityInformationLabels
+-- IDENTIFIED BY id-nato-mmhs-mm-information-labels}
+
+SecurityInformationLabels ::= SEQUENCE {
+ content-security-label [0] SecurityLabel,
+ -- SecurityLabel as defined in 8.5.9 of ITU-T X.411
+ heading-security-label [1] SecurityLabel OPTIONAL,
+ body-part-security-labels [2] SEQUENCE OF BodyPartSecurityLabel OPTIONAL}
+
+BodyPartSecurityLabel ::= SET {
+ body-part-security-label [0] SecurityLabel,
+ body-part-sequence-number [1] BodyPartSequenceNumber OPTIONAL}
+
+BodyPartSequenceNumber ::= INTEGER
+
+-- Note: If all body parts of the message are labelled, each
+-- element in the body sequence above shall correspond to the
+-- same numbered element of the Body sequence, and the body
+-- part sequence number may be absent. (i.e. the first element
+-- of this field shall correspond to the first body part, etc.
+-- Otherwise the body part sequence number shall be present
+-- and shall correspond to the sequence of the body part
+-- to which the security label relates. (i.e. the value of the
+-- body part sequence number shall correspond to sequence in which
+-- the originator encoded the body parts of the message).
+-- NOTE: The security-information-labels heading extension is now
+-- deprecated. Its use is, therefore, discouraged. See STANAG 4406
+-- Annex B for instruction on the use of its replacement, the
+-- ESSSecurityLabel.
+
+PriorityLevelQualifier ::= ENUMERATED {
+ low(0),
+ high(1) }
+
+END -- of Military heading extensions used in MMS
